It is interesting how this term has changed its meaning or connotations, moving from (gasp) tax collector to the (hopefully kindly) neighborhood pub keeper.
publican
c.1200, "tax-gatherer," from O.Fr. publician (12c.), from L. publicanus "a tax collector," originally an adj., "pertaining to public revenue," from publicum "public revenue," noun use of neuter of publicus (see public). Original sense in Matt. xviii 17, etc.; meaning "keeper of a pub" first recorded 1728.
Modern usage
In modern parlance, a publican is a manager of a pub or bar. In the United Kingdom a publican can also be called a landlord. The Publican is a weekly magazine, produced for the licensed drinks trade, published in London by CMPi, a subsidiary of United Business Media.


[edit] Ancient usage
In antiquity, publicans (Latin publicanus) were public contractors, in which role they often supplied the Roman military, managed the collection of port duties, and oversaw public building projects. In addition, they served as tax collectors for the Republic (and later the Empire), bidding on contracts (from the Senate in Rome) for the collection of various types of taxes. Importantly, this role as tax collectors wasn't emphasized until late into the history of the Republic (c. 1st century BC). By New Testament times, publicans were seen chiefly as tax collectors by provincial peoples. However, their role as public contractors, especially as regards building projects, was still significant. Nevertheless, with the rise of a much larger Imperial bureaucracy, this task of the publicans, as well as their overall importance, declined precipitately. Evidence for the existence of publicans extends as far back as the 3rd century BC, although it is generally assumed that they existed at still earlier times in Roman history. Knowledge of a tentative terminus post quem is taken from the histories of the 1st century AD Imperial historian Livy.
